147. Mary Sue GOOCH. Born on 10 Sep 1920 in Carroll County, Tennessee. At the age of 81, Mary Sue died in Lexington, Henderson County, Tennessee on 21 Apr 2002. Buried on 23 Apr 2002 in New Hope Cemetery, Yuma, Carroll County, Tennessee.

Obituary: Mary Sue Todd, 81, of Westport, died Sunday, April 21, at the Methodist Hospital in Lexington. Services were held on Tuesday, April 23, at New Hope Missionary Baptist Church. Elder Rufus Chandler officiated. Burial followed in the church cemetery. Pallbearers who served were Brian Holt, Shannon Shands, Burt Hatch, Robert Gooch, Grover (Bo) Gooch and Ronald Gooch. Dilday Funeral Home was in charge of the arrangements. Mrs. Todd, the daughter of the late Grover C. and Mary Pearl Lyons Gooch, was born September 10, 1920, in Carroll County. She was an employee of Pin Oak Lodge and a member of the New Hope Missionary Baptist Church. She was preceded in death by her husband, Charles E. Todd, who died March 15, 1997; a sister, Lottie Todd; and three brothers, Mack Gooch, Leonard Gooch and Leon Gooch. She is survived by three daughters, Sally Hatch of Collierville, Glenda Tucker of Yuma and Charlotte Shands of Westport; a sister, Rubye Hester of Yuma; and five grandchildren, Brian Holt, Shannon Shands, Amanda Hatch, Burton Hatch and Glenna Tucker.
